Among these transformative innovations, membrane bioreactors (MBRs) stand out as a pioneering approach that marries the principles of biotechnology and filtration. Harnessing the power of semi-permeable membranes, MBRs, which were introduced in the 1960s, have revolutionized the field, offering unparalleled treatment efficiency, reduced footprint, and enhanced water quality. This process combines the ultrafiltration or microfiltration technique of membrane with biological treatments to separate sludge generated from the initial biological activities, thus eliminating the conventional gravity-enhanced clarifier/secondary sedimentation process in purifying wastewater.
